About This Audiobook
David Rosell’s *Failure Is Not an Option* isn’t just another dry retirement manual—it’s a battle plan for outsmarting fear with hard data and clear strategies. Rosell, a seasoned financial planner, dismantles the myths that keep retirees up at night: the false security of Social Security, the risks of blindly relying on 401(k)s, and the seductive trap of overspending early in retirement. He doesn’t just warn you about pitfalls; he hands you a compass. The book’s strength lies in its no-nonsense, scenario-based approach—whether you’re five years from retirement or already living in it. Rosell weaves in real-world case studies (like the retired couple who nearly lost everything to a bad annuity) and step-by-step calculators, making abstract financial concepts feel as tangible as your monthly budget. Narrated with the urgency of a veteran coach barking at his team, David M. Rosell’s performance elevates the material beyond a lecture into a motivational push toward action.
